The influenza vaccine does not prevent common colds during the winter season, as its primary purpose is to protect against the influenza virus, which causes severe symptoms such as high fever, general body aches, and fatigue. It also reduces the risk of serious complications by 40-60%. The vaccine is administered well before the winter season to allow immunity to develop. It is especially beneficial for children aged 6 months and older, seniors over 65 years, and individuals with chronic illnesses such as heart, lung, or diabetes-related conditions, as it lowers the risk of complications and alleviates symptoms if infected.
